예제 #1
0
        private void modificarbtn_Click(object sender, EventArgs e)
        {
            try
            {
                if (id_Estadolbl.Text == "..." || Nombre_Estadotxt.Text == " " || id_Estadolbl.Text == "")
                {
                    obj_mensajes.Campos_vacios();
                }
                else
                {
                    int    id_estado     = int.Parse(id_Estadolbl.Text);
                    string nombre_Estado = Nombre_Estadotxt.Text;
                    int    resultado     = obj_estado.modificar_estado(id_estado, nombre_Estado);

                    if (resultado > 0)
                    {
                        DataTable est = Clase_Estado.llenargrilla();
                        Estado_dtgrdvw.DataSource = est;

                        obj_mensajes.Modificar();

                        Limpiar();
                    }
                }
            }
            catch (SqlException ex)
            {
                MessageBox.Show("" + ex);
            }
        }
예제 #2
0
        private void guardarbtn_Click(object sender, EventArgs e)
        {
            if (Nombre_Estadotxt.Text == "")
            {
                obj_mensajes.Campos_vacios();
            }
            else
            {
                try
                {
                    string nombre_Estado = Nombre_Estadotxt.Text;
                    //DataTable v_nombre = Lógica.Clase_Estado.v_nombre_usuario(nombre_Estado);
                    int resultado = obj_estado.Ingresar_estado(nombre_Estado);

                    if (resultado > 0)
                    {
                        DataTable est = Clase_Estado.llenargrilla();
                        Estado_dtgrdvw.DataSource = est;
                        obj_mensajes.Agregar();
                        Limpiar();
                    }
                }
                catch (SqlException ex)
                {
                    MessageBox.Show("" + ex);
                }
            }
        }
예제 #3
0
 public Estado()
 {
     InitializeComponent();
     if (Program.acceso == 2)
     {
         nuevobtn.Visible = false;
     }
     est = Clase_Estado.llenargrilla();
     Estado_dtgrdvw.DataSource = est;
 }
예제 #4
0
 private void Estado_dtgrdvw_CellClick(object sender, DataGridViewCellEventArgs e)
 {
     if (this.Estado_dtgrdvw.Columns[e.ColumnIndex].Name == "   ")
     {
         int id_estado = int.Parse(Estado_dtgrdvw.CurrentRow.Cells["Id"].Value.ToString());
         int resultado = obj_estado.eliminar_estado(id_estado);
         if (resultado > 0)
         {
             DataTable est = Clase_Estado.llenargrilla();
             Estado_dtgrdvw.DataSource = est;
             Limpiar();
             obj_mensajes.Eliminar();
         }
     }
 }
예제 #5
0
        private void pictureBox3_Click(object sender, EventArgs e)
        {
            try
            {
                int    id_estado     = int.Parse(id_Estadolbl.Text);
                string nombre_Estado = Nombre_Estadotxt.Text;

                int resultado = obj_estado.modificar_estado(id_estado, nombre_Estado);
                if (resultado > 0)
                {
                    DataTable est = Clase_Estado.llenargrilla();
                    Estado_dtgrdvw.DataSource = est;

                    obj_mensajes.Modificar();
                }
            }
            catch (SqlException ex)
            {
                MessageBox.Show("" + ex);
            }
        }